Tips for Finding Hidden Bars
Not all hidden bars are marked on maps. Here are a few tips to help you uncover them:
- Look for clues: Some may have a symbol or small light at the entrance.
- Ask locals: Many Surry Hills residents know the best spots and can point you in the right direction.
- Check social media: Many hidden bars promote through photos without revealing exact locations.
- Be curious: Don’t be afraid to open a door or follow a narrow staircase.
Discovering these spots adds to the experience. It’s like being in on a little secret.

Ideal Times to Visit
The best time to visit hidden bars in Surry Hills is in the evening, especially on weekdays when it’s less crowded. Arriving early gives you a chance to explore the setting before it fills up. Weekend nights can get busy, but even then, these bars are generally more peaceful than regular spots.
Some places also offer happy hour specials in the early evening. That’s a great way to try their menu at a better price. For a relaxed and intimate night, aim for quieter times during the week.
